Exploring the Essentials of Bike Tool Kits

A bike tool kit is an indispensable collection for cyclists, encompassing a range of tools designed to address the maintenance and repair needs of bicycles. This category represents a comprehensive solution for routine bike check-ups, emergency repairs, and overall bike care. The utility of a bike repair kit extends beyond simple fixes, serving as a reliable companion for cyclists on the road.

Components and Varieties

The composition of a bike tool kit can vary, but typically includes tools such as hex wrenches, tire levers, patch kits, and chain tools. Advanced kits may also feature torque wrenches, spoke wrenches, and crank pullers. The variety caters to different levels of expertise and requirements, from basic bike tire repair kits to comprehensive bicycle repair kits that equip cyclists for a full range of mechanical issues.

Material and Durability

Materials used in bike kit tools are selected for durability and performance. Stainless steel and hardened plastics are common, ensuring that tools can withstand the rigors of use and the elements. The focus on material quality ensures that cyclists can rely on their tools time and again, whether for a quick adjustment or a detailed bike fixing kit application.

Design and Features

Design ingenuity in bike tool kits is evident in features like compactness and ergonomic handles. Multi-tools, or 16-in-1 options, are popular for their space-saving design, offering multiple functions in a single, portable unit. The design of these kits often prioritizes ease of use, with tools that provide a comfortable grip and accessibility to the bike's components.

Applications and Usage

The application of a bike tool kit is broad, ranging from home use to roadside emergencies. Cyclists utilize these kits for tasks such as adjusting brakes, fixing punctures with a bike tyre repair kit, or cleaning components with a bike cleaning kit. The versatility of a cycle tool kit makes it a must-have for both casual riders and professional mechanics.

Choosing the Right Kit

Selecting the right bicycle tool kit involves considering the types of rides one undertakes and the potential repairs needed. A cycle repair kit for a mountain biker, for instance, might differ from that of a city commuter. The key is to find a balance between the kit's comprehensiveness and its portability, ensuring that the cyclist is prepared for the most common issues without being weighed down.
